|
前言:最近,看到一则新闻,年薪几十万的程序员放弃高薪,选择参加国考,留言区议论纷纷。看完这则新闻,心有感触,决定分享一下个人曾经的职业选择。
个人经历分享:
我十几年前毕业于一所双非一本大学,软件工程专业。毕业后,我没有选择去做一名程序员,而是选择考公、考研双线作战,运气不错,两个战场均以胜利告终,最终选择成为了一名公务员。我想,即便当年考公失败,我也应当会选择继续读研,而不会去干一名程序员。
有人说,肯定是你专业水平不行呗。
事实上,我虽然不是专业能力最强的那些学霸,但也并不差,毕业时专业课排名在本校前5%不敢保证,但前10%绰绰有余。那时的就业形势并不像现在竞争这么激烈,即便是华为这种公司的校招,都可以接受中游水平的学生。因此,如果当时想找一家像样的企业,并不是十分困难。
顺便说一下,华为当年的薪酬并不像现在这么高,据去华为工作的同学介绍,除了最早(九几年)进华为的人股权分红颇为可观以外,其他程序员收入并不算特别高,我毕业那年(十几年前)新进公司的程序员起薪大多在5500元左右。不过话说回来,考虑到当时我作为公务员(东部沿海省份某地市机关)的月工资只有1750元,华为的工资在当时还是很有吸引力的。
时至今日,还留在华为的同学仅剩1位了,仍在技术岗,税后年收入30多万。收入并不算低,但他仍很焦虑,已经三十好几了,不知道还能在华为留几年,也不知道出来以后能干什么。另外,他的收入已经开始和部分应届毕业生倒挂了,让他更为焦虑。事实上,大学同班同学还在IT相关领域工作的,已不足五分之一。
可以说,除了个别因缘际会或能力超群的人,大多数程序员确实是吃的是碗青春饭。
我记得,我大学毕业时,到校门口的中国银行去办理销户,碰上了教我计算机组成原理的老师。那是一名返聘的老教授,教我时已经七十大几了,很负责任,我那届是他教的最后一届学生,他能叫出全班所有人的名字。银行网点排队的人很多,我们聊了大半个钟头。这次聊天,对我职业规划产生了非常大的影响。
他说,从他五十年代留苏学习雷达技术,到八十年代开始接触计算机,再到两千年以后教我们,感觉整个计算机技术的门槛越来越低,开发工具越来越先进,计算机人才的培养成本越来越低,说不定哪天,随便拉个人培训几个月就能用,大多数程序员随着年龄增加含金量会越来越低,旧浪容易被新浪拍在沙滩上。
他是我毕业论文的答辩评委之一,还记得我的毕业论文——关于对自然光下车牌识别算法的一种优化方案。他以此为例,说90年代初14所搞雷达数字化时,编程人才十分稀缺,为了一些简单代码都要搞个课题攻关,彩色照片图像识别恐怕得搞个项目组来做,但是到了现在,一个本科生毕业论文轻松搞定,甚至连个优秀毕业论文都拿不到。
他很幽默,拿自己开玩笑,说别看自己是个教授,现在不但编程水平赶不上本科生,连做个ppt都不会,要在IT企业,自己是第一个被裁掉的。
他没有给我提出任何职业规划建议,但他这番话让我思考了很久。经过近一周的思考,我认为他说的是对的,程序员这份职业对我来说风险边际太高,我得另作打算。
当时,因为大四时不知天高地厚地报考了清华的硕士,结果铩羽而归。所以,我决定给自己留一条后路,考公、考研双线作战。最终,我成为了一名公务员。
现在,虽然我在北京无房无车,收入只有华为那位同学的三分之一,但看到程序员放弃高薪参加国考的新闻,我仍十分理解他们的选择。 |
|